Output 21e06d266049949003f0e88af43b091d86b92e8bb1ad6e02bb6cdb62f7956219:0

value
977545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24ba6714f145bc133f4211c8945197a2a938b860 OP_EQUALVERIFY OP_CHECKSIG
address
14MCdPcwz1dPDM2pCsPTUQhebnTopZZ6EU
transaction
21e06d266049949003f0e88af43b091d86b92e8bb1ad6e02bb6cdb62f7956219
spent
true